Naruto has sold over 250 million manga copies worldwide, making it one of the best-selling manga series of all time. Created by Masashi Kishimoto and serialized in Weekly Shonen Jump from 1999 to 2014, the saga spans 700 chapters and follows Naruto Uzumaki's journey from a lonely outcast in the Hidden Leaf Village to the Seventh Hokage. Along the way it introduced a generation of fans to jutsu, chakra natures, tailed beasts, and one of anime's most iconic rivalries.

The tailed beasts (Biju) are nine massive chakra creatures created by the Sage of Six Paths from the Ten-Tails. They are named by their number of tails: Shukaku (One-Tail), Matatabi (Two-Tails), Isobu (Three-Tails), Son Goku (Four-Tails), Kokuo (Five-Tails), Saiken (Six-Tails), Chomei (Seven-Tails), Gyuki (Eight-Tails), and Kurama (Nine-Tails). The most powerful is Kurama, the Nine-Tailed Fox sealed inside Naruto.
The Akatsuki were a criminal organization led by Pain (Nagato) and Konan, founded by Yahiko. Core members included Itachi Uchiha, Kisame Hoshigaki, Deidara, Sasori, Hidan, Kakuzu, and Tobi (Obito Uchiha). The organization's stated goal was to capture all nine tailed beasts, though their true motives varied by member.
The original Naruto anime has 220 episodes with roughly 40% being filler, while Naruto Shippuden has 500 episodes with about 41% filler (approximately 205 episodes). The most notorious filler block in Shippuden runs from episodes 144–151 and 170–171. Many fans use filler guides to watch only the canonical story arcs.
